B.Men ought to do something useful for women.C.Women have achieved equality with men.D.Women should be treated as politely as men.解析:2Most visitors to the United States will need a visa(签证) as well as a passport and a health record. There are various kinds of visas depending on t

35、he estimated length of stay, even more important, on the purpose of your visit. For example, among the types of visas available are: B1- Normal short visits for business, B2- Normal short visits for pleasure, Fl- Student, and F2- Family of student. A small white form, 1-94, will be attached to your

36、passport showing your classification (类别), arrival date, purpose of visit, and departure date. If you want to stay longer than the date on this form, you must apply to the United States Immigration Service (移民局) for an “Extension of Stay“ at least one month before the date indicated.
